Error Handling in Node.js: Best Practices for Cleaner Code

Tuvoc Technologies02 Jul, 2025Technology

Effective error handling is essential for building stable and maintainable Node.js applications. This guide explores best practices for managing synchronous and asynchronous errors, using middleware, custom error classes, and centralized logging. Learn how to avoid common mistakes, improve code readability, and ensure your application handles failures gracefully. Whether you're working on APIs, microservices, or full-stack apps, adopting these practices will lead to cleaner, more robust Node.js code and a better developer experience.

Recent Profiles

Education Expert4

Education Expert4

View Profile

mustafa

Mustafa

View Profile

realttyAI

Realttyai

View Profile

harnawainc

Harnawainc

View Profile

Aditi Sharma

Aditi Sharma

View Profile

New Ideal Sports & Fitness

New Ideal Sports & Fitness

View Profile

nurafix2026

Nurafix2026

View Profile

789Win

789win

View Profile